 | Washington County has a rich historical background and many popular sites throughout the area remind residents of this colorful past. These sites include an 18th Century fort built during the French and Indian War and old battlefields from the Revolution. The lands of Washington County also contain numerous parks and recreational areas. Doub's Woods Park, Chestnut Grove Park, Clear Spring Park, Camp Harding Park and Devil's Backbone Park are some of the many choices. These parks have tennis courts, boat ramps, picnic pavilions, volleyball courts, basketball courts, tennis courts, and softball fields. Along with these, there are beautiful trails for hiking and biking, and activity camps offer plenty of outdoor activities.
